In Today's Episode...

Jordan Pendleton and Catherine Hammond explore the concept of 'True Wealth' in estate planning, emphasizing the importance of passing on not just financial assets but also human capital, wisdom, and family stories. Catherine shares her personal journey that led to the creation of her program, highlighting the emotional and relational aspects of inheritance that often go overlooked. Ultimately, they advocate for a holistic approach to legacy that nurtures connections and fosters healing within families. In this conversation, Jordan Pendleton and Catherine Hammond explore the profound impact of mortality awareness on relationships, the importance of emotional communication, and the need to rethink traditional estate planning. They discuss how non-financial legacies, such as love and wisdom, are often more valuable than monetary inheritances.

About Catherine Hammond

Catherine Hammond, an award-winning attorney, author and speaker, helps people live better lives and leave better legacies. Her work is fueled by her lifelong passion for helping people at a deep level, along with her training and experience in law, psychology, and coaching. Catherine is the founder of Hammond Law Group, a Colorado-based estate planning and elder law firm that guides families through the maze of planning for and navigating disability and death.
